29A FORDLANDS CRESCENT Price Paid vs. HPI Average

The below graph shows the average detached house price in the Torridge local authority area over time, sourced from the HPI. The two 29A FORDLANDS CRESCENT sales from October 2010 and August 2016 have been plotted on the graph. A line has been extrapolated to show what the value of the property might have been over time, following each sale, had it maintained the same margin above or below the HPI (as a percentage). For example, the October 2010 sale was for 14% above the HPI. So the extrapolation line tracks at 14% above the HPI over time, until the August 2016 sale, where it falls to 10% above the HPI. The line then continues to track at 10% above the HPI.

What might 29A FORDLANDS CRESCENT be worth now?

29A FORDLANDS CRESCENT might now be worth an estimated £444,320.

This is based on house price inflation of 38.9%, between August 2016 and February 2025, for detached houses, in the Torridge local authority area, as calculated by the Office for National Statistics and published in their UK House Price Index (HPI).

The 38.9% inflationary increase is applied to the most recent sale price for 29A FORDLANDS CRESCENT of £320,000 on 29th August 2016. For the value to have increased from £320,000 to £444,320 over the nine years and six months to February 2025, the following assumptions must hold true:

  • The value of 29A FORDLANDS CRESCENT has moved in line with the HPI for detached houses in the Torridge local authority area.
  • The August 2016 sale price of £320,000 represented a fair market value for the property.
  • The size, condition, and specification of 29A FORDLANDS CRESCENT has not materially changed since August 2016.
Disclaimer: Please note that this is a theoretical estimate based on assumptions which may or may not be correct. It should not be relied on for any purpose.
